Role Overview

The Lead Test Platform Engineer will be the technical owner of the end-to-end Test Platform environment used for spacecraft integration, verification, validation, and manufacturing.

This is a senior, hands-on technical leadership role responsible for the architecture, development, integration, deployment, operation, and continuous improvement of spacecraft Test Stations, Test Benches, SIL/HIL environments, and associated EGSE/SCOE.

The role requires someone who can operate across hardware, software, Linux infrastructure, networking, instrumentation, spacecraft interfaces, Electrical/RF GSE, and test automation, while providing technical direction to multidisciplinary engineering teams.

A key focus will be moving from program-specific test setups toward reusable, configurable, reliable, maintainable, and scalable Test Platforms that can support increasing spacecraft production.

The Lead Test Platform Engineer will work closely with Systems Engineering, AIT, Software, Avionics, Electrical, RF/Payload, Design Engineering, D2M, Industrial Operations, Infrastructure, and Program teams.

Orbitworks' mission is to make space simple for organizations that want to deploy physical and virtual missions to space. Building on Loft Orbital's heritage, Orbitworks will be the first commercial firm in the United Arab Emirates to mass-manufacture satellites. Orbitworks aims to manufacture tens of satellites annually and operates out of a 50,000-square-foot facility in Abu Dhabi.
